CTake a trip back in time and hop on a canal boat to cruise the C&O canal!  You can ride in a boat pulled by mules as you hear park rangers in period costume describe what life was like way back when...this is a history lesson your kids won't soon forget.  For prices, schedules and reservations, visit www.nps.gov/choh/planyourvisit/publicboatrides.htm.  This is a great activity when those in-laws come to visit and want a slightly less-active activity.

swimming poolHit the deck - and the water - at neighborhood pools.  Our area offers a wealth of choices, including the always-popular Old Georgetown Club (but there is a waiting list, so put your name on it now if you like this one), the Bethesda Outdoor PoolWildwood Manor, Seven Locks Pool, and the Bethesda-Chevy Chase YMCA.  All will cool you off, and chances are you will run into friends almost daily!  Possibly the best-kept pool secret in the area is the Rockville Outdoor Pool.  This gem offers several indoor and outdoor pools and a fitness center, diving boards, a waterslide, an interactive playground and a "sprayground" plus the all-important snack bar!

picnic basketDuring the month of July, get your groove on at free outdoor dance concerts in downtown Bethesda (www.bethesda.org/bethesda/dance-concert).  These shows are put on from 6:00 pm to 9:00 pm every Friday night.  Bring the kids, throw in dinner and ice cream and you've got a summer memory you'll never forget.   

Strathmore, an incredible concert hall right in our own back yard, also offers free concerts at 7:00 pm on Wednesday nights throughout the summer.  Visit dc.about.com/od/concerts/a/StrathSumCon.htm for the schedule and get ready to boogie under the stars!

There are a lot of options in the area for splash parks and water parks.  A favorite for little kids is the South Germantown Splash Playground (www.montgomeryparks.org/facilities/south_germantown/index.shtm#splash_golf).  splashparkWhat's great about this place is that it's adjacent to a putt-putt golf range, so a full day of fun is guaranteed.  Two pieces of advice: pool shoes and snacks.  Your kids will be running on concrete so you want their toes protected, and the only food up there comes out of vending machines.  If you've also got older kids and want to get wetter than a splash park will allow, head to the Water Mine Family Swimmin' Hole in Virginia.  Really, this place is fun.  It's pretty relaxing for you to float along the Rattlesnake River, which circles the park, and it's pretty exhausting for your kids to jump, dive, slide and splash in the rest of the park.  See www.fairfaxcounty.gov/parks/rec/watermine.
golf clubIf you're not already a golf widow, don't tell your husband about this...but local golf courses offer plenty of opportunities for men to have temper tantrums in public.  The Falls Road Golf Course and Needwood Golf Course are favorites, and you can find other nice Montgomery County golf courses at www.montgomerycountygolf.com.

Are you bowled over by those excellent final grades?bowling  Bowl America (www.bowl-america.com/) wants to see the report cards!  For every academic subject in which your student got a final grade of A or B, he or she will be rewarded with ten free games.  And the certificates can be redeemed through Labor Day, so you can save them for a rainy day!  AMF (www.amf.com/home) also has a great "Summer Unplugged" promotion in which you get email coupons for kids 16 & younger to bowl free. 

Rain, rain, don't go away quite yet, because we've got a great plan for those dreary days with hyper kids: The Play With Me Playseum (www.playseum.com) on Wisconsin Avenue.  This place is all about letting your imagination run wild!  This is probably best for little tykes who will love pretending to serve ice cream or go grocery shopping.

strawberriesLovers of farmers markets, rejoice!  You now have choices in downtown Bethesda!  The Bethesda Central Farm Market is a local favorite, and now the Bethesda Fresh Farm Market is back for a second season.  Happy shopping, happy cooking and healthy eating - what could be better? 

hershey roller coasterRoad trips rule!  If you're looking to get away but don't necessarily want to spend the night somewhere, head to Hershey Park (www.hersheypark.com).  You don't have to like chocolate, but if you do, this place will let you get your fill.  The vending machines dole out full-size candy bars, the hotels check you in with Hershey Bars and the tours practically throw minis at you.  Don't eat too much of anything, though, if you plan to tackle the death-defying roller coasters, or you'll be sorry.  There is also a fantastic water park and lots of entertainment for every age.
wind in the willowsRemember Mr. Toad, Mole, Ratty and Mr. Badger?  If these old friends bring back lovely childhood memories, you'll enjoy sharing The Wind in the Willows with your own children.  Bethesda's Imagination Stage (www.imaginationstage.org) offers performances throughout July and August.
charlotte web bookFor a little more theater, you can't miss Charlotte's Web, playing at Adventure Theater (www.adventuretheatre.org).  Follow Charlotte and Wilbur as they outsmart the Zuckermans and keep Wilbur safe!  And, of course, hop on the Dentzel Carousel (www.glenechopark.org/node/48) after the show.  This historic, colorful ride is a treat for anyone...diapers to dentures!
